Overview
The Henry H12 Explorer Carbine is a category rifle designed for shooters who value adaptability without sacrificing traditional craftsmanship. Its side-gate loading system allows for quick reloads without needing to cycle the action, while the threaded barrel accommodates aftermarket muzzle devices. The rifle balances a 16.5-inch barrel length with a sleek, synthetic stock that resists harsh weather and field wear. This is not a showpiece; it is a working tool built for consistent performance in varied environments. The henry h12 explorer carbine bridges the gap between classic lever-action heritage and modern tactical utility.
Features & Specs
- Caliber options: .357 Magnum/.38 Special and .44 Magnum/.44 Special, enabling flexible ammunition use from plinking to defense.
- Side-gate loading plus tubular magazine capacity: combines quick reloads with traditional capacity for extended sessions.
- Threaded barrel (5/8×24 pattern) for suppressor or compensator attachment, reducing recoil and noise signature.
- Adjustable rear sight and fiber-optic front sight for rapid target acquisition in low-light conditions.
- Synthetic stock and forend with soft rubber buttpad, minimizing weight while absorbing recoil.
- Drilled and tapped receiver for optic mounting, allowing customization with red dots or low-power scopes.
- Overall length: 35.5 inches
- Barrel length: 16.5 inches
- Weight: approximately 6.5 pounds unloaded
- Action: lever-action with side gate
- Safety: transfer bar safety system
